Output 21a2958298e6f04b522cee6087c8fc8e653ab6ba7756908ef1cb6618ea0ed20d:1

value
10252503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e75d3b0bde273e61e2ccad71d38a7a3c8f6d823 OP_EQUALVERIFY OP_CHECKSIG
address
1CXfHvqeMjX4mmdhKv7tXvJHNj7ek1VUfe
transaction
21a2958298e6f04b522cee6087c8fc8e653ab6ba7756908ef1cb6618ea0ed20d
spent
true